Can GeForce RTX 3060 run Camping?

Great

The GeForce RTX 3060 handles Camping well at 1080p, delivering approximately 349 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 262 FPS.

CampingGeForce RTX 3060 FPS Data

Quality1080p1440p4K
Low545 fps409 fps218 fps
Medium436 fps327 fps174 fps
High349 fps262 fps140 fps
Ultra283 fps213 fps113 fps

Estimated FPS · actual performance may vary based on drivers and settings

Minimum System Requirements

CPU
Intel i3 / AMD equivalent
GPU
NVIDIA GTX 750 ti / AMD Radeon HD 7850
RAM
4 GB
